Beam End Element

A beam end element is a polyurethane decorative piece used at the point where a decorative beam meets the wall or ends, neatly closing the beam end. In classical and rustic ceiling arrangements it is used to make the end point where the beam meets the wall look clean and to hide the cut end. Polyurethane is lightweight and applied to the surface with mounting adhesive; it resists moisture and impact, does not crack or blister, and is paintable. Being lighter than its wooden equivalent, it is easy to install even on high ceilings. Being mould-cast, the end profile repeats identically on every piece and is compatible with beam claddings. Frequently Asked Questions

What does a beam end element do?

It neatly closes the end point where a decorative beam meets the wall and hides the cut end.

From which material is it made?

It is mould-cast from lightweight, moisture-resistant and paintable polyurethane.
